What is the domain of the graph?</h3>
For a function f(x) = y, we define the domain as the set of the possible inputs that we can use in the function.
Here we have a graph, in the case of graphs, the inputs are represented on the horizontal axis.
If you look at the horizontal axis, you can see that the graph goes from x = 0 to x = 12.
Then the domain is [0, 12], or written as an inequality:
D : 0 ≤ x ≤ 12

Area is calculated by multiplying length by width. Since we are given the width, we can test each length and see if the product matches the rectangle's area.
(2m - 3)(4m - 4) = 8m² - 20m + 12 ≠ 8m² + 4m - 12
(8m - 3)(4m - 4) = 32m² - 44m + 12 ≠ 8m² + 4m - 12
(2m + 3)(4m - 4) = 8m² + 4m - 12
(8m + 3)(4m - 4) = 32m² + 20m - 12 ≠ 8m² + 4m - 12
The length of the rectangle must be 2m + 3. Another method of solving this would be to divide the area by the width, or 8m² + 4m - 12 ÷ 4m - 4.
